Description
Global House, 5-10 Sparrow Way, is home to established businesses such as Global Freight Management (Hersden) Limited, Quotemetoday.co.uk and DJ Civils Ltd and is the largest building on the Lakesview estate.
Located off of the A28 in Canterbury, Lakesview International Business Park is collectively over 1 million square feet of business space and is home to established companies such as Barretts, Cardo Group, Fire Protection Online and East Kent Foods. The park is located just an 8 minute drive from the A299 with connections to London and the Thanet Coast. There is a bus stop at the entrance to the park which is regularly serviced by the 8 & 8a bus.
Rent excludes VAT, rates, insurance, utilities and management charges.
